AI Co-op Student (Winter 2027)

About Us

At 4AG Robotics, we’re wired for solving tough problems - and mushroom harvesting with robots is about as tough as it gets. We solve the critical labour shortage for farms by building robots that pick, trim and pack mushrooms.

The Opportunity
Join 4AG Robotics as an AI Co-op student and help bring our farm-proven robotics products to life. This is a unique chance to work alongside a collaborative engineering team on real-world applications of computer vision and AI in agriculture. You’ll contribute to projects that directly impact our robot operations, farm monitoring systems, and the future of automation in mushroom farming. You’ll get hands-on experience working with the robot, including running and testing it in real-world environments, and may have opportunities to visit customer farm sites to support testing and learn how our technology operates in the field. role is perfect for students eager to grow their technical skills while contributing to innovative products in a fast-paced environment.


What You'll Do

  • Collaborate with engineers, designers, and project managers to develop software solutions for our robotics products.
  • Assist with image collection, processing, and dataset creation, including data annotation, masks, labels, and augmentation, to train robust computer vision models.
  • Collect, organize, clean, and manage image datasets used for computer vision and machine learning, including quality checks and dataset preparation.
  • Build and enhance software applications, from web-based robot diagnostic tools to customer-facing farm monitoring dashboards.
  • Apply computer vision models and learn to deploy ensemble techniques for improved model performance.
  • Support the full software stack, including front-end and back-end interactions, and contribute to overall user experience design.
  • Support field testing and, when required, travel to customer sites to help test and validate robotics and AI systems in real-world farm environments.
  • Work with engineers to investigate issues, analyze results, and turn testing and data into actionable improvements.

Technical Skills You'll Use and Grow

  • Python and C++ programming for software development and model deployment.
  • Machine learning and computer vision techniques, including model training, sliding windows, augmentation, learning rate tuning, and early stopping.
  • Dataset creation and management, including image collection, annotation, quality control, dataset balancing, and augmentation.
  • Robot testing and validation, including running the robot, collecting test data, troubleshooting issues, and evaluating performance.
  • Linux/Ubuntu environments and NVIDIA tools for AI development.
  • Web development for dashboards and robot diagnostics, with exposure to front-end and back-end integration.
  • Working with real-world data and understanding how model performance can change between controlled testing environments and customer farms.
